Default 27 Daytona Single/Arneson?

Anyone running a single Arneson on a 27 or similar daytona? Is he center pod low enough that it is possible? I can't picture 900hp in front of a bravo style drive, no matter who built it. The Arneson conversion I believe is less expensive then the IMCO SCT and should be faster.

The "Force" had zero to do with the Arneson. MOTOR is and was the problem with that project.

Stay tuned... Got a very satisfied 22' Eliminator customer that is wanting to purchase a 27' Eliminator very soon.

The pod height is not a problem but the notch in the rear of the pod needs to be addressed. It will work very well though and it will not be a problem and it will not break!!
